I am glad i played biolab wars and savage halloween before this one. Because it is nice to see how the creator improved after those. Previous games suffered a lot from bad level design with randomly placed enemies,repetetive design,bosses that does exact same thing over and over etc. However this game solves these issues... Mostly. There is still some repetetive design present with longer than necessary sections. This game mostly gave up on the platformer side unlike the previous games. Game usually doesn't let you stand still and shoot stuff because the constantly spawning enemies doesn't let you do that. You can also end up in situation that require good dodging and analyzing the screen which is nice. However especially on early stages, you can just keep running and shooting and by doing that you can just skip lots of enemies which make them useless. You wouldn't want to constantly stop in a action game of course but at least let those enemies do something. But the game make you wait mindlessly at the sections with flame throwers and crushers. You just stand still and wait until your path is clear and that's boring. If there was some enemy you were supposed to deal with while waiting your path to be open that would have been much better. The first mech section wasn't that good to be honest. It is mostly because what you are supposed to do is keep moving and destroy everything on your path. You are not supposed to do some dodging due to huge size of your character. The obstacles on your path just make you wait or get destroyed before they can do anything. If there is a projectile you are supposed to move back and wait until it is gone then keep moving. The later mech section was better though. Unlike first one you don't just move and shoot. You need to analyze the screen better and you may have to jump or do something different than just moving back unlike the first mech section. I don't think weapon are that balanced. I always use homing missile and spread shot. Others are just worse. Spread shot can hit everything and a great weapon to destroy bosses. Homing missile chases enemies and does decent damage. Boomerang weapon is just not comfortable to use i can't tell how it moves well, flame thrower does decent damage but it's short range make it hard to use, spread shot does much better job than that. I find it weird that the creator removed inertia from run and gun sections but kept it in shoot em up and riding sections. It just make controlling the player harder. Especially at the vertical shoot em up section. It was fine until the mini boss where you are supposed to dodge through small gaps. Which shouldn't be a problem in a shoot em up game but the inertia make the player move harder and not to mention that the whole sprite is your hitbox so simple challenges like that actually become precise. The inertia also becomes a problem at the second bicycle section. Even if i see the obstacle the inertia doesn't let me move immediately and result in a hit. Similiar section exists in Savage Halloween but that one didn't have inertia so it was more comfortable. Inertia isn't always a bad thing, it usually works with platformers. However if you are making an action game that you need to pay attention to good amount of stuff, it usually makes it less comfortable to play. The gameboy colors make it hard to see the projectiles sometimes. Since everything have same color, the bullets can blend with background and make it hard to see them sometimes. There is a reason where games like Metal Slug use flashing projectiles. So you can see them clearly. This game has tons of boss fights and they are much better than previous games. They are not super predictable and usually work around player's position rather than repeating exact same patterns over and over again. You also fight them in a lot of different situations which is great. However i find the difficulty curve with them unbalanced. Some of them are easier some of them are harder. Especially the final boss was lame in that regard. It was quite a disappointing one for a final boss. I also like how you end up in a different situation each stage which make the game more engaging. I also loved the ending which i obviously won't spoil. So yeah, this was a good game unlike previous 2ndboss games and i can recommend it for sure. I still think that the level design can be improved with more thoughtfull enemy placement and not making player wait mindlessly. But overall it was a good game and if 2ndboss makes a new game i will probably check it out!

Ok lets get one thing really straight: am I enjoying this game? Yes. it is pretty darn good. So why the down thumb? Because Steam doesn't ask the question if I like it or not, but if I would recommend it. There are a few reasons why I wouldn't. Its a great GB style Contra clone..so if you just care about that then sure..why not? Here come the reasons why I say no overall: First the levels can drag. I am through the second boss, and also have achievements for beating the first 9 mini bosses. So that means 4-5 mini bosses per level. And the way the continues work...you could get to the last boss and die, then have to do them all over again. I grew up on NES, and I get that frustration level. But we didn't know better back then. Now this formula feels a little too archaic. Next is the color combination. I get that it is mimicking the GB. But no matter what color pattern you choose, it is still hard to see some of the shots. A big majority of my hits on the first level were because I didn't even know there were shots on the screen. And the mech in the 2nd level seems to have a weird hit box. Half my hits in it looked like they shouldn't have hit. Now for the big one: it is one player only. These type of games work best when they are 2 player+ remote play. I would love to play this with my buddies....but can't. Even the GB had a link cable. This should be two player. And for $10...it feels overpriced. This should be more around the $4.99 price point. Super Cyborg is only $5, and it has online co-op. G-Warrior is only $5 and I have played that with a buddy through remote play. I don't hate this game. It is enjoyable. But it just has too many strikes and feels overpriced for me to say it is a definite purchase. If you get it you will probably enjoy it. But it could have been more. Double the level count by cutting them in half, add more highlight for the shots, and add a 2nd player...and the $10 would be worth it. Until then: sale only if you already have all the others that are 2 player+. And a quick warning: this game goes full Battletoads frusteration toward the end of mission 3. If you know the super annoying part of Battletoads....you will see it here.
